    Moros:
    I just removed some of the condition entries when money is to be added to an AI faction and raised its value. Like this:

    monitor_event FactionTurnStart FactionType romans_julii
    and not FactionIsLocal
    and Treasury < 3000
    ;and I_NumberOfSettlements romans_julii < 4
    ;and I_TurnNumber < 20
    console_command add_money romans_julii, 16000
    end_monitor

    Same for every other faction, of course.

    Another very nice Ptolemaioi campaign. For anybody like me who misses the possibility of reemerging factions in RTW and don't want factions to be wiped out too early, I can recommend making the same changes I did to the script. Now an AI faction gets 20000 mnai everytime it has less than 3000 mnai. The result is obvious, I think: much more balanced as weak factions can recover now.

    This is my Romani campaign. Up to 244 BC so far and this is my first ever EB campaign (vanilla RTW convert here). Enjoying the mod immensely, especially the whole slew of new stuff.
    Some notes on what's going on in the world:
    The Ptolemies and the AS have been going back and forth, Antiochaea (sp?) has changed hands at least 3 times since the AI seems to not demolish the old government structures, which conveniently provides a way to check up on the change of ownership. I also not the the Seleukid cities now have a little Cataphract Reform marker, which intrigues me greatly, and is perhaps the reason of the latest successes.
    The Aeudi and Arveni were pretty well going toe-to-toe on an even footing for the first couple decades but it is clearly a one-sided affair by now,
    The Sweboz are absolutely exploding all over the place. As of 244 BC they'd knocked the Arveni down to their last city and were mauling the Aeudi pretty badly. I may need to start a war of intervention to keep my allies alive, and to weaken the Sweboz.
    The Sweboz must have taken the best MICs from the Aeudi because a quick glance at their armies shows LOTS of Lugoae and only a few units (usually partially depleted) of higher end stuff. On the plus side, the Aeudi have finally started to have a treasury again so there remains hope that they will start putting up a greater fight.
    I'm slightly disappointed with the Cathaginians. They have roughly 600k Mnai banked away and only now have I started seeing them get more aggressive with their unit building. Its like I sapped their will after destroying their main fleet in an epic battle, preventing them from reinvading Sicily to try and take Libieo (or however they spell it) back. That also effectively ended the First Punic War in 260 BC (after it had started in 262 BC). True, they did start beefing up their island and Iberian garrisons but they left their mainland (Qart-Hadast and the city right below it) relatively light, albeit it was Elite African Infantry/Pikemen and Sacred Band units. So obviously Roma is not one to pass up on freebies and I took my repleneished fleet and landed two full legions (well one Roman legion and one levy legion comprised of Greek units) and started the Second Punic War off with a bang. Unless they build a new useful fleet in a hurry and ship the couple stacks parked in Iberia over, things are pretty bleak.
    A lot of the factions that look like they haven't expanded much should improve greatly in the next couple decades. I know the Lusotani and Getai both have been sending troops out towards some of the Independent towns and the garrisons in them are starting to run low. The Casse should do much better soon as well since when I last checked they had two or so under siege. I'm not so certain about the Sauromatae, though, as they have longer distances to go, but I hold out hope.
    I'll continue to update as my game progresses to show you how it goes. Thanks again for this great mod.
